The cost of private care homes in Market Harborough varies based on the type of care provided and additional services offered.
Residential Care: On average, the cost of a private residential care home (which provides accommodation, meals, and personal care without medical support) is approximately £800 to £1,100 per week across England.
Nursing Care: Nursing homes, which offer medical care in addition to personal care, are typically more expensive, with prices averaging between £1,200 and £1,600 per week.
Specialist Care (e.g., dementia care): Costs for homes that provide specialist care, such as for dementia patients, can rise further, often ranging from £1,300 to £1,700 per week depending on the complexity of the care needed. Additionally, many homes charge extra for services like outings, special treatments, or private rooms, so the final cost may vary depending on personal preferences and needs.

If you’re looking to hire private carers in Market Harborough, several agencies and platforms can help connect you with vetted professionals. However, CQC- regulated care offers several key benefits over private, non-regulated care. It ensures higher standards of safety, quality, and accountability, as providers are inspected regularly by the Care Quality Commission (CQC).
Regulated services also offer consistent care, with a bank of carers available if needed, unlike independent private carers. Additionally, CQC-registered carers are more thoroughly vetted and trained, ensuring peace of mind regarding safety and safeguarding.Regulated care also offers clear legal and financial protections, and provides a formal complaints process and recourse for any potential issues related to your care.

There are several alternatives to residential care which allow individuals to receive support while maintaining a degree of independence:
Home Care Services: These provide personalised care within the individual’s home. Carers assist with tasks such as personal hygiene, medication, and daily activities, allowing individuals to stay in a familiar environment. Options range from hourly visits to full-time live-in care.
Family caregiving : Care provided by a family member, often called informal care, involves assisting a loved one with daily activities such as personal care, medication, and household tasks. This type of care is usually unpaid and allows the individual to remain in their own home while receiving support from someone they trust.
Day Care Centres: For those who need support during the day, these centres provide care, social activities, and sometimes medical assistance. Individuals return home in the evening, offering a break for family carers.
Respite Care: This is short-term care designed to provide temporary relief for family members or carers, either at home or as a temporary alternative to full-time residential care.AT2 Respite care can be in the form of Home Care visits or Live- in Care
